Output 36fea72de50691978a311c5ff62bf87d88af1f72fcf50e92a68816fcda7533c6:0

value
23623357315140
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c86d045d3248350fe9c4b69a7ff2dc94dfa7a816 OP_EQUALVERIFY OP_CHECKSIG
address
DPQrHG8mPrMxev17rZ9QQKnDxsT3JJAnpN
transaction
36fea72de50691978a311c5ff62bf87d88af1f72fcf50e92a68816fcda7533c6